You have five days to save your husband, who has just been arrested by the Gestapo. Investigate, explore and form allegiances in this story-rich RPG-lite. Who will you trust?

Gerda: A Flame in Winter is a adventure, female protagonist and narration game developed by BirdIsland/PortaPlay and published by DON'T NOD.
Released on September 01st 2022 is available only on Windows in 8 languages: English, French, Italian, German, Spanish - Spain, Simplified Chinese, Russian and Danish.

I came into this expecting some low-budget indie game with a slow-moving, kinda boring story but the price was real cheap so I bought it and gave it a chance. BOY am I glad I decided to fire this one up the other day. Sure, the art style and general vibe is VERY "indie", the dialogue is unvoiced (though the diary entries aren't), and the story and tone is VERY serious (just to be clear, this is not Monkey Island or Leisure Suit Larry), but it's one of those rare games of this type that actually lives up to, and deserves, it's pretensions. The story carries some real weight since it's rooted in relatively recent real-world history (there are still people living today who are old enough to remember this stuff). Let's be fair, though it's been 80 years since the war ended as of this writing, nazis still instill some very primal feelings in most people (and they should). The story takes place in 1945 nazi-occupied Denmark and the protagonist is a Danish-German nurse whose Danish husband is accused of helping the resistance while her German dad is working for the nazi occupiers. This means that while the bad guys are literal nazis, it's closer to Schindler's List than Indiana Jones or Wolfenstein (there's even an Oskar Schindler type character in the story). The game revoles around choices that affect your relations towards occupation/resistance and Danes/Germans, as well as individual people (which will lead to different endings of course).Since there are Danish nazi-sympathizers and German Jews, plus a bunch of people with different motivations for supporting one or the other, it makes for a pretty complex story and cast of characters. Clearly, it's not for everyone but if you enjoy Disco Elysium (even without the jokes) and What Remains Of Edith Finch (even without the gorgeous 3D graphics) and have a knee-jerk reaction to nazis, this game is very satisfying. The DLC let's you play as a supporting character leading the resistance. You could play that story or the main story in any order but they're both highly recommended. And yeah...if they do a fully voiced update of this game, I'd gladly pay the extra money. [EDIT] I read some of the other reviews and some people accuse this game of being hard for various reasons. It's not. If your skills are high enough, you'll pretty much always succeed at what you're attempting to do and the randon number generator means you can actually succeed at something despite having too low skills. While it's impossible to get a "perfect" run (having good relations with all sides and save every single character), the whole point of the game is making choices and it's usually pretty obvious what outcomes your choices will have. On my first run, I got an achievement that implied I got the "best" ending by helping people and doing what's right.

A point-and-click adventure that is rather simple in terms of gameplay mechanics, but that offers a lot in terms of game design, depth, wonderful graphics and soundtrack. The young nurse Gerda must navigate her personal struggles, as well as the social upheavals and hardships in Denmark in 1945 on her way to rescue her husband from the Gestapo. Conversations with locals and the German occupiers, as well as Gerda's decisions, significantly influence the course of the game, leading to different, very well written paths and endings. There are also lots of interesting historical facts about life in Denmark during the war and the danish resistance hidden in the game. It's worth to replay the game and try different paths. The DLC with the story of a danish resistance group, partly intertwined with the main story, is also worth checking out.

I played this game as a casual narrative game between two "bigger" AAA titles. I was not expecting much. However, I ended up completely surprised by the captivating story, impactful decisions, the original artstyle and the serene soundtrack. The game goes to great lengths to portray a grey moral landscape near the end of German occupation of Denmark during WW II populated by layered, interesting characters. This is supplemented with some historical information about the occupation.. The decision impacts are not immediately obvious, which always leaves you doubtful if you did the right thing, and many decisions are actually double-edged tradeoffs. The art-style with its water-coloured look does not appeal to everyone, but I found it very serene and winterly, matching the tranquil soundtrack. Overall, I highly recommend this game and I feel it is maybe getting too little recognition.
